bool Function::append_operator(
const std::string& name,
const std::string& overload_name,
int64_t model_version) {
// Keep the original opname in code_
code_->op_names_.emplace_back(name, overload_name);
auto opname = code_->op_names_.back();
const auto& opname_c10 = opname;
std::function<void(Stack&)> fn;
auto jit_op = findOperatorFor(opname);
if (jit_op) {
fn = [jit_op](Stack& stack) { jit_op->getOperation()(&stack); };
} else {
auto op = c10::Dispatcher::singleton().findSchema(opname_c10);
if (op.has_value()) {
fn = [op](Stack& stack) { op->callBoxed(&stack); };
} else {
return false;
}
}
if (model_version == 0x3LL &&
opname == c10::OperatorName("aten::_convolution", "")) {
// Since byte-code versions 0x4L, convolution has an additional
// default-value argument (allow_tf32=True, see
// https://github.com/pytorch/pytorch/pull/40737). This wrapper handles
// backward compatibility with models of byte-code version <= 0x3L, where
// this bool argument does not yet exist.
fn = [fn](Stack& stack) {
stack.push_back(true);
fn(stack);
};
}
code_->operators_.emplace_back(fn);
return true;
}
